
If you love NYC's popular Don Angie or other restaurants in the Quality Branded family like Zou Zou's and Quality Bistro, you'll want to check out the newest Italian eatery joining the fold: Bad Roman.
Self-described as modern, maximalist Italian, the new restaurant features playful takes on classic Italian cooking from around the world, according to a press release from the company. The contemporary restaurant is located in Columbus Circle, offering floor-to-ceiling views of Central Park and ceilings draped with greenery.
